But first, I need to show you the before shots – show you the history of this room.
First, the walls were white and the fireplace was much smaller.
We had no window trim, just sheetrock returns and pine sills.
Then, the walls were a golden tan, we added artwork and curtains. I really loved the room when it was like this.
Although I really did wish for something more, these days were so much simpler. My girls were babies, life was a bit simpler.
Seeing these pictures brings me nothing but happy memories of my home.
The little red table and chairs was where my girls ate their snacks and sometimes lunch. The computer was right in the kitchen on my desk so I could keep track of my kiddos.
And here is the hot mess I lived in for way too long while the house was being worked on.
And here is the blank slate we started with. New wall color (514 – Flowering Herb by Benjamin Moore), new floors, updated fireplace and millwork.
And here is our family room now.
This is the entry into our family room from the front entry. The transom window was added during the renovations. I actually always felt it should be there and looked for an old stained glass window for years to hang in the space but never found one.
